Statement From St James Hospital

April 1, 2026

11:00am – UPDATE FROM ST JAMES HOSPITAL: Update from St. James Hospital! The main hospital facility has restored power. We are resuming services. We truly appreciate your patience and understanding as we manage this situation

9:43am – UPDATE FROM ST JAMES HOSPITAL: We’re happy to share that our Medical Office Building is back on full power and all services are resuming as normal. Our staff is actively reaching out to patients to help facilitate appointments and services. Meanwhile, the main hospital facility is still operating on generator power. Our teams are working closely with NYSEG and our on-site facilities crew to restore full power, but we don’t have an estimated time for restoration just yet. Please be assured that we are continuing to provide all our core services without interruption.
We truly appreciate your patience and understanding as we manage this situation. We’ll be sure to provide more updates as soon as new information becomes available.
Thank you for your continued support!

8:30am – Original Post – FROM ST JAMES HOSPITAL: We would like to inform you that due to power outages in the surrounding area, the St. James Hospital campus has been impacted. The hospital has been operating on generator power since approximately 4:15 a.m., and the Medical Office Building is currently functioning on very limited power.
Patient appointments and services within the Medical Office Building will be delayed until 11:00 a.m., at which time we will reassess the situation. Hospital staff will be contacting scheduled patients regarding their appointments.
We are actively assessing the situation and remain in ongoing communication with NYSEG regarding restoration timelines. At this time, our primary focus is maintaining essential services and ensuring patient safety.
We appreciate your patience and cooperation as we navigate this situation. Additional updates will be provided as more information becomes available.
